Head Chef Salary in Santa Rosa, CA

Head Chefs in Santa Rosa, CA, in 2026, earn approximately $31.60 per hour, which translates to about $1,264.00 per week, $5,477.33 per month, and $65,728.00 per year.

The employment outlook for Head Chefs is positive, with job demand projected to grow around 5% per year, indicating a healthy and expanding market for culinary leadership roles in Santa Rosa and the surrounding area.

How Much Does a Head Chef Make in Santa Rosa, CA?

The salary of a Head Chef in Santa Rosa, CA, varies based on experience and skills. Below is a breakdown of hourly, weekly, monthly, and yearly earnings across different experience levels.

Experience levelHourly payWeekly payMonthly payYearly pay
Entry-level (~25th percentile)$20.30$812.00$3,513.33$42,160.00
Mid-level (average)$31.60$1,264.00$5,444.53$65,728.00
Top earners (90th percentile)$46.50$1,860.00$7,983.33$95,520.00

Do Head Chefs in Santa Rosa Earn Tips?

Generally, Head Chefs do not receive tips as their role is focused on kitchen management and food preparation rather than direct customer service. Their compensation mainly comes from their salary or wages.

Head Chef Salary in Santa Rosa, CA vs. National Average

Nationally, Head Chefs earn an average hourly wage of about $28.50 per hour, amounting to approximately $59,280 per year.

In comparison, Head Chefs in Santa Rosa earn slightly more, with an average hourly wage of $31.60 and an annual salary of about $65,728. This can be attributed to the local cost of living and demand in the Santa Rosa culinary industry.

What Influences a Head Chef’s Salary in Santa Rosa?

Several factors can impact how much a Head Chef earns in Santa Rosa:

  • Experience and Culinary Expertise: More seasoned Head Chefs with refined culinary skills and leadership experience typically command higher salaries.
  • Type of Establishment: Upscale restaurants, luxury hotels, and private clubs often offer better pay compared to casual dining or chain restaurants.
  • Management Skills: The ability to manage kitchen staff effectively, control food costs, and ensure quality influences compensation levels.
  • Certifications: Holding recognized culinary certifications, such as those from the American Culinary Federation, can enhance earning potential.
  • Location and Cost of Living: Santa Rosa’s regional economic conditions and living expenses play a role in salary scales.

How To Become a Head Chef in Santa Rosa

Starting a career as a Head Chef involves developing both culinary skills and leadership abilities. Some recommended steps include:

  • Pursuing Culinary Education: Programs like the Culinary Arts Certificate at Santa Rosa Junior College provide comprehensive culinary training.
  • Specializing in Baking and Pastry: The Baking & Pastry Certificate at Santa Rosa Junior College offers valuable skills for chefs looking to expand their expertise.
  • Obtaining Food Safety Certification: The ServSafe Food Manager Certification is often required to demonstrate knowledge of safe food handling.
  • Seeking Professional Certifications: Advanced credentials such as the Certified Executive Chef (CEC) validate high culinary proficiency and leadership.
  • Gaining Practical Experience: Working as a Sous Chef or Chef de Partie helps develop leadership skills crucial for a Head Chef role.

Establishments That Head Chefs in Santa Rosa Work At

Head Chefs are employed in diverse culinary environments in Santa Rosa:

  • Fine Dining Restaurants: These establishments usually offer the highest salaries due to quality expectations and complex menus.
  • Hotels and Resorts: Larger hospitality venues provide opportunities for Head Chefs to manage multiple kitchens and sizable teams, often with competitive pay.
  • Private Clubs: Places like The Fountaingrove Club value experienced Head Chefs to cater to exclusive clientele.
  • Casual and Fast Casual Restaurants: While these venues employ Head Chefs, salaries tend to be lower compared to upscale establishments.

The type and prestige of the establishment significantly influence a Head Chef’s salary in Santa Rosa.
